Is Dagger Throw good in Slay the Spire 2?

In Slay the Spire 2, Dagger Throw is a common attack from the Silent card pool. Its effect: Deal 9 damage. Draw 1 card. Discard 1 card. Performance-wise it’s a solid if unspectacular include, rated C tier overall.

Over 233 tracked runs its win rate sits at 30.8%, 11.9% ahead of the 18.9% all-deck baseline. It sees niche play, included in only 6.2% of eligible runs. Within Regent runs it’s drafted 0.1% of the time, making it a regular part of that class’s decks. Decks that include it run about 1.2 copies on average.

Its standout pairing so far is Afterimage, which lifts its win rate by +28.9% when the two share a deck. On the relic side, Forgotten Soul is its standout companion, worth a +33.2% win-rate swing alongside it. It costs 1 energy, gets upgraded 20.9% of the time, and tends to be picked up near floor 10.

Upgrading the card adds +3 Damage to its stat line. Of the runs that drafted it, 61 ended in victory against 137 deaths and 35 abandons. Its most common run-ender is Knowledge Demon Boss, finishing 6.0% of the runs it shows up in.
